https://docs.docker.com/install/linux/docker-ce/centos/#upgrade-docker-after-using-the-convenience-script

  官方版:(版本会比较新)

1.卸载旧版本
sudo yum remove docker docker-client docker-client-latest docker-common docker-latest docker-latest-logrotate
docker-logrotate docker-selinux docker-engine-selinux docker-engine 2.设置存储库 sudo yum install -y yum-utils device-mapper-persistent-data lvm2 sudo y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o 3.安装docker社区版 sudo yum install docker-ce 4.启动关闭docker systemctl start docker

二.阿里云仓库安装

  1. 确认阿里云的yum源文件

  (没有就去配置阿里云镜像仓库)

centeros7安装docker

  2.使用yum开始安装docker

yum install -y docker

  3. 查看docker安装版本

rpm -qi docker

docker version

  centeros7安装docker

  centeros7安装docker

   4.启动docker

systemctl start docker
systemctl enable docker

 

三.配置docker镜像加速

https://www.daocloud.io/mirror#accelerator-doc


https://www.cnblogs.com/pyyu/p/6925606.html
# 一条命令加速
curl -sSL https://get.daocloud.io/daotools/set_mirror.sh | sh -s http://f1361db2.m.daocloud.io

# 这条命令其实就是改了docker的一个配置文件里面的注册镜像地址, 可以查看一下
cat /etc/docker/daemon.json

   配置会遇到的问题:

#配置完需要重启
systemctl restart docker

#会启动失败

centeros7安装docker

#我们需要修改配置文件
vim  /etc/docker/daemon.json

centeros7安装docker

#修改完成再重启
systemctl restart docker